Beginner question: setting up a small lab

I have a small research lab with several Mac Pro and PowerMac workstations, all running leopard. I just installed Mac OS X server 10.5 on one of the machines. I need a quite simple setup, but got lost in the huge pile of documentation. I can read manuals, but would be very thankful if you can direct me to the right direction. The question: What is the minimal sequence of operations needed for the following setup:
1. Set up a set of user accounts on the server.
2. Configure all the machines to allow these users to login.
3. Have the home directory of all users on a volume in the server.
That's all for now - nothing else. I found some answers in the "Managing users" manual, but not enough to be able to do so.
Thanks very much

Well, I don't have a step-by-step manual for you, but I'll try to point you in the right direction. Feel free to post back with more specific questions about different parts of the setup process.
The basic steps to follow -
Install 10.5 Server, run the setup assistant (automatically), make the server a standalone server, and only start DNS. Reboot.
Once you've rebooted, configure DNS. You need a FQDN (fully qualified diomain name - if you didn't already know) for your server. Something like macserver.mydomain.net
10.5 server relies heavily on DNS, so you really do need to do this.
Once DNS works, and you can do a forward and reverse lookup of your server, you can promote the server to OD Master then turn on AFP and whatever other service you need.
If you've already turned services off and on and fought with the server for a while you should probably start over.
Once your server gets this far, you can start adding users via WGM and setting their home folder paths. It's best to avoid long path names, (there's a limit of 80something characters for network home paths, or at least there was up through 10.4 server) so creatuing a folder at the root of the server HD (or whatever HD you're storing stuff on) and put user homes in there.
Once that's set, you use DirectoryAccess on 10.4 and earlier to bind the client Macs to the OD Server. 10.5 clients use Directory Utility. The 10.4 and 10.5 clients pretty much automagically set themselves up once you use the LDAP plugin in DirectoryAccess/Directory Utility to enter the server's IP or FQDN. 10.3 clients take a little more work.

    Hi
    First of all make sure that the flash is enough for IOS you are loading.Here is guide for loading IOS.
    (1)Download and install tftp server from www.solarwinds.net
    (2)Give IP on ethernet port of router
    (3)Give IP on computer which should be in same subnet that of router
    (4)Follow the following steps:
    Router#copy tftp: flash:
    Address or name of remote host []? 192.168.1.67
    Source filename []? c1700-k9o3sy7-mz.122-15.T9.bin
    Destination filename [c1700-k9o3sy7-mz.122-15.T9.bin]?
    Accessing tftp://192.168.1.67/c1700-k9o3sy7-mz.122-15.T9.bin...
    Erase flash: before copying? [confirm]
    Erasing the flash filesystem will remove all files! Continue? [confirm]
    Erasing device... ee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eeee ...erased
    Erase of flash: complete
    Loading c1700-k9o3sy7-mz.122-15.T9.bin from 192.168.1.67 (via FastEthernet0): !!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!
    [OK - 9190488/18380800 bytes]
    Verifying checksum... OK (0xF7C5)
    9190488 bytes copied in 129.664 secs (71244 bytes/sec)
    (5)Reboot and your new IOS is ready.

  • My notebook will not start up----I see only a question mark in a small folder.  What to do?

    My notebook will not start up----I see only a question mark in a small folder.  What to do?

    Booting From An OS X Installer Disc
    1. Insert OS X Installer Disc into the optical drive.
      2. Restart the computer.
      3. Immediately after the chime press and hold down the "C" key.
      4. Release the key when the spinning gear below the dark gray Apple
          logo appears.
      5. Wait for installer to finish loading.
    How to Perform an Archive and Install
    An Archive and Install will NOT erase your hard drive, but you must have sufficient free space for a second OS X installation which could be from 3-9 GBs depending upon the version of OS X and selected installation options. The free space requirement is over and above normal free space requirements which should be at least 6-10 GBs. Read all the linked references carefully before proceeding.
    1. Be sure to use Disk Utility first to repair the disk before performing the Archive and Install.
    Repairing the Hard Drive and Permissions
    Boot from your OS X Installer disc. After the installer loads select your language and click on the Continue button. When the menu bar appears select Disk Utility from the Installer menu (Utilities menu for Tiger, Leopard or Snow Leopard.) After DU loads select your hard drive entry (mfgr.'s ID and drive size) from the the left side list. In the DU status area you will see an entry for the S.M.A.R.T. status of the hard drive. If it does not say "Verified" then the hard drive is failing or failed. (SMART status is not reported on external Firewire or USB drives.) If the drive is "Verified" then select your OS X volume from the list on the left (sub-entry below the drive entry,) click on the First Aid tab, then click on the Repair Disk button. If DU reports any errors that have been fixed, then re-run Repair Disk until no errors are reported. If no errors are reported click on the Repair Permissions button. Wait until the operation completes, then quit DU and return to the installer. Now restart normally.
    If DU reports errors it cannot fix, then you will need Disk Warrior and/or Tech Tool Pro to repair the drive. If you don't have either of them or if neither of them can fix the drive, then you will need to reformat the drive and reinstall OS X.
    2. Do not proceed with an Archive and Install if DU reports errors it cannot fix. In that case use Disk Warrior and/or TechTool Pro to repair the hard drive. If neither can repair the drive, then you will have to erase the drive and reinstall from scratch.
    3. Boot from your OS X Installer disc. After the installer loads select your language and click on the Continue button. When you reach the screen to select a destination drive click once on the destination drive then click on the Option button. Select the Archive and Install option. You have an option to preserve users and network preferences. Only select this option if you are sure you have no corrupted files in your user accounts. Otherwise leave this option unchecked. Click on the OK button and continue with the OS X Installation.
    4. Upon completion of the Archive and Install you will have a Previous System Folder in the root directory. You should retain the PSF until you are sure you do not need to manually transfer any items from the PSF to your newly installed system.
    5. After moving any items you want to keep from the PSF you should delete it. You can back it up if you prefer, but you must delete it from the hard drive.
    6. You can now download a Combo Updater directly from Apple's download site to update your new system to the desired version as well as install any security or other updates. You can also do this using Software Update.

  • Beginner question regarding 32-bit mixing and mixdown workflow

    Hello
    I have a beginner question regarding 32-bit mixing and mixdown.
    If I edit some 16Bit, 44.1kHz Stereo WAV Files and put them into multi-track view to do crossfades, how should I do the mixdown?
    Audition shows me in multi-track view, that it is doing 32-Bit mixing.
    Can I just mixdown to 16Bit, 44.1kHz Stereo without any dithering (as the files are 16Bit, 44.1kHz Stereo to begin with), or will I lose quality that way?
    I will be performing a normalization to 96% to the mixdown and then split to tracks in Audition, as in the end I want to to have an audio CD.
    I guess I could mixdown to 32Bit, then normalize and in the end save back to 16Bit, 44.1kHz Stereo WAV (with dithering, I suppose?), but I want to avoid any unnecessary converting steps.
    Greetings

    Any time you do any processing on a 16bit file in 16 bit only it will degrade the audio slightly due to rounding of the calculations. Working in 32 bit floating point (Audition's default) takes account of all bits generated due to processing.
    So it is always best to work in 32 bit, even if your originals were 16, all the way through until the last stage of saving the files for CD burning. Any losses due to conversion will be insignificant against those due to working 16 bit.

    Does FIOS internet usage affect FIOS TV signal quality? (I have 20/5 service).  Negative.  The FiOS signal itself is only affected by physical damage and or equipment failure on our network equipment.  Now if you you are talking inside of your house signal(there is a difference).  VOD on FiOS is a strictly data service and is very bandwidth intensive due to the large size of the file itself.  That is why we recommend you only watch one HDVOD at a time as the MOCA network in your house can't really handle two running at the same time with 100% QoS. So if I understand you correctly, VOD could be affected by heavy home network useage (or simultaneous VOD requests) but DVR recordings or live TVnot, or just less likely? That is correct.  VOD services can be affected by heavy home data network useage.  The live TV and subsequent recordings made of the liveTV to a DVR will not be affected by heavy home network useage. 
    Are there any futher plans for external hard drives and/or the HD DVR's to talk with each other?  My manager has informed we are actively researching a solution to this problem.  When or if anything will come of the research has yet to be seen. 
    How hard is it to switch outputs on the DVR (I'm assuming it is a software menu change)?  Could it be programmed into a learning remote (keystroke macro) so that you hit one button for TV1, another for TV2, etc.?  Last time i checked this was IMG 1.3.  At that time all of the outputs were consistently on.  There is no switching the output like there is switching a tuner on a TiVO.  When i tested this in my video lab i hooked up a QIP6416 via HDMI and Component.  Each output would show the same channel on either input ont the TV.  Each output will only display whatever channel you have the STB currently tuned to.  If this is not what you mean feel free to correct me. That is what I mean, my current config is one DVR hooked to SD TV1 via cable, HD TV2 via HDMI, and HD TV3 via component - and all three get signal simultaneously.  I was told by a FIOS tech that only one output is "hot" at a time on the FIOS DVR.  I understand that you can't watch channel X on TV1 and channel Y on TV2 simultaneously, but I'm wondering if you can watch channel X on TV1,2, etc.  I went and tested on our QIP6416 model and unfortunatly you cannot only one output is 'hot" at this stage of IMG releases. From the looks of it the outputs are in a heirarchy hdmi ->component->s-video->composite->RF. 
    Can the IR remotes be programmed to run just DVR1 or just DVR2 if you put two in the same room (i.e. different code set for remote 1 and remote 2)? I note about 4 different remotes shown on the FIOS website, does the HD DVR have RF capability or will only IR remotes work with it?  No the FiOS remotes are pre-programmed to work on every single FiOS STB.  You could take your FiOS remote to another FiOS user's home and control their STB.  Makes for some interesting fun. But it is all IR, right?  The DVR's won't accept an RF remote signal?  It is all IR. 
    Can channels be locked out on the guide so you don't see them, both adult and ones that you just aren't interested in? If you can lock them out of the guide, does that mean they won't show up in searches as well?  There is currently no way to remove channels from the normal guide.  We used to support this feature with our old guide produced by microsoft but the feature was left out of IMG.  We have given the option for customers to setup multiple channel lists in guide format under the favorites option.  You can set the guide button to pull up the first of those lists instead of the guide itself.  You can lock the channels out but the titles will still be readable by anyone looking. 
    The "Welcome kit" PDF talks about being able to resolve timer conflicts for series, but I assume you can also assign priority to one time events and/or access a general recording schedule where you can manually resolve conflicts as well.  Is that correct?  Does the recording automatically pad sporting events with extra time on the end or do you have to set that up manually with each sporting event?  Yes our recording schedule does will recognize recording conflicts.  There will be a marker on the program in the guide informing you of a recording problem.  There is also a section in the menu of the dvr that will show you the entire recording schedule with any conflicts.  Yes you can set priority to whatever you want.  No we do not pad for sporting events.  That is something you will have do manually.  Unfortunatly i do not see this changing anytime soon as it appears to be a limitation of our current guide data producer. 
    No OTA tuner in any FIOS DVR, correct?  Correct.
    The VOD descriptions say movies are "rented for 24 hours", but on the VOD list it shows a lot of older movies for free on top of the TV series,sporting events, etc..  Are these all just previews or is there a good inventory of free movies?  In all honesty the free VOD movie selections are pretty limited and most of them are independent flicks or trailers.  As soon as our HD on demand library is at an acceptable volume i believe we will be working in improving this aspect of VOD.  The subscription based movie packages is where it is at though.  The movie packages have pretty sizeable libraries that you get access to for free with the packages.  Personally, i am partial to the Showtime on demand library(lots of good series).  Please keep in mind though that our VOD library will change very frequently.  VOD content is provided to us by the network that wishes to put it up.  They can also will us to take it down as well.
